Lando Norris secured sprint pole in Sao Paulo, topping all three sessions and edging Mercedes’ Kimi Antonelli by 0.097s, with McLaren teammate title rival Oscar Piastri third. Red Bull’s Max Verstappen was sixth, behind George Russell and Fernando Alonso, who set the fastest time in the second session. Norris, leading Piastri by one point, said he’s confident in the dry but braced for heavy rain and wind, with the sprint set for 14:00 GMT and the wider schedule under threat. Lewis Hamilton qualified 11th for Ferrari after Charles Leclerc’s spin; he received only a reprimand.
